效果是id recruitType的值传给接口,选择框里选项点了才会高亮,这样的问题是如何解决的?-灵析社区

Fronttend

js handleSelect(v) { console.log(v) } 现在要在item里拿两个值,一个是id recruitType,:value给了item,在下拉框里所有选项会高亮,正常交互是点击了才会高亮,然后选择框了的值input没有替换 我想要的效果是id recruitType的值传给接口,选择框里选项点了才会高亮,这样的问题是如何解决的

阅读量:12

点赞量:0

问AI
一般 "el-option" 绑定的 "value" 值是唯一的。不然就会选择一个option高亮一堆选项。 所以可以使用你需求的 "id" 和 "recruitType" 去做一个拼接的 "value" 值。 handleSelect(val){ const [id, recruitType] = val.split('-') this.formData.selectId = id this.formData.selectRecruitType = recruitType }